Vicat S.a Capital Expenditures (CapEx) Growth & History (VCT)

Vicat S.a's capital expenditures (capex) was €336.2M for fiscal 2025.

View full Vicat S.a company overview

Vicat S.a annual capital expenditures (capex) history

Vicat S.a annual capital expenditures (capex)

Fiscal yearPeriod endedCapital expenditures (CapEx)ChangeGrowth
20252025-12-31€336.2M−€8.1M−2.36%
20242024-12-31€344.3M€15.3M+4.66%
20232023-12-31€329.0M−€93.4M−22.11%
20222022-12-31€422.4M€35.8M+9.26%
20212021-12-31€386.6M€67.2M+21.04%
20202020-12-31€319.4M

Vicat S.a capital expenditures (capex) trends

Over the last five fiscal years, Vicat S.a's capital expenditures (capex) increased from €319.4M to €336.2M, a change of €16.8M.

About the metric

What capital expenditures (CapEx) mean

Capital expenditures, commonly called CapEx, are cash investments in long-lived assets such as property, plants, equipment, infrastructure, and productive software. CapEx can support future growth or maintain existing operations, but it reduces current-period free cash flow.

Calculation and source

reported capital expenditures

TickerStat standardizes cash payments for property, plant, equipment, and other productive assets reported in company official filings. When a filer reports separate qualifying CapEx components instead of a total, those components are combined for the same fiscal period. Fiscal periods can differ from calendar years, so exact period-end dates are included.
